Management Meeting Minutes — Supplier Contract Renewal. Attendees: Orla Venn (chair), branch leads, procurement. The committee reviewed the renewal terms offered by Thornmead Logistics. Pricing rises 3.1%, offset by improved delivery guarantees and a penalty clause for late shipments. Legal confirmed the indemnity language is acceptable. Branch managers should model the new rates into Q4 budgets and report variances by month-end. One forward-looking item was recorded separately and is summarized below for restricted distribution.

internal memo for tagef-hadup: Gross margin on Ulaath came in at 15 percent against a plan of 5 percent. Only 7 of the 120 pilot accounts renewed Ulaath, so a churn review is set for October 15.

# Workers poll the queue every 500ms and batch up to 20 jobs per cycle.
# If the queue backs up past 10k entries, the resizer pods scale out
# automatically, so don't tune concurrency here without checking with
# the Renderloft team first. Failed jobs retry three times with
# exponential backoff, then land in the dead-letter table for manual
# review. The queue state itself lives in Postgres, not Redis, which
# surprises everyone at least once. The connection it uses is below.

database URL for bahop-yagep: mssql://sildor_svc:35ha7jz@db-fb6d.nelvrodyn.example:5432/casath

**Holiday-Period Opening Hours — Ashgrove Campus.** Between 24 December and 2 January, the main atrium doors at Thistlewood Point operate on reduced hours: 09:00 to 16:00, weekdays only. Side entrances remain locked throughout. Team assistants arranging deliveries or visitor escorts during this window should use the seasonal access code issued by facilities, provided below.

turnstile pass: bdg-YEOZLM-79341408

**Action Item 7 (owner: Dagny, matching-core):** Reduce GC pause spikes in the Tollgrave matching service by moving the order-book cache off the managed heap and tuning generation sizes. Reviewers should verify the new allocation benchmarks accompany the change and that pause targets stay under 40ms. Benchmark methodology and accepted thresholds are documented on the internal page below.

operations page: https://confluence.lumicsys.internal/projects/display/projects/display